CRJT 1510 - Criminal Law and Procedures

3 credit(s)

A study of the U.S. Constitution and the Tennessee Code Annotated and relevant cases and court decisions impacting the laws of arrest, search, seizure, the admission of evidence into the legal system, detention, interrogation, criminal court procedures, indictments, and the criminal process. Includes previous courses CRJT 1520, Criminal Statute Law and CRJT 2530, Rules of Evidence as listed in the 1993-94 WSCC Catalog. F, S, Su
